A method for modeling leprosy for studying the antileprosy activity of drugs, characterized in that the leprosy model, which involves the introduction of an infectious material containing Mycobacterium leprae into the hind leg of a laboratory animal, is reproduced on two lines of mice - immunocompetent (CBA) and immunodeficient (Balb/c Nude), which allows to evaluate both the antimycobacterial effect of the used therapy regimen, taking into account the contribution of the host's immune system, and the direct bactericidal or bacteriostatic effect of drugs against Mycobacterium leprae.
